The Impact of Technology on Modern Society

Technology has become one of the most influential forces shaping the modern world. It affects nearly every aspect of life, from the way people communicate and work to how they learn, shop, travel, and entertain themselves. With constant innovation and the rise of digital tools, technology continues to transform industries and redefine human experiences. What once took hours or days to accomplish can now be done in moments, all thanks to the power of evolving tech.

One of the most noticeable areas where technology has had a major impact is communication. The development of smartphones, social media platforms, and instant messaging apps has changed how people stay in touch. Whether across the street or across continents, people can now connect in real time through voice, text, or video. This advancement has brought families closer, enabled remote work, and opened doors for global collaboration that was unimaginable just a few decades ago.

Education is another field that has seen significant transformation due to technology. Traditional classrooms have expanded into virtual learning spaces where students can attend lessons, complete assignments, and interact with teachers from anywhere in the world. Educational platforms offer a wide range of resources, from video tutorials to interactive quizzes, allowing for personalized learning at one’s own pace. This has helped make education more accessible and flexible, especially in remote or underserved areas.

Healthcare has also greatly benefited from technological advancements. Telemedicine allows doctors to consult with patients online, wearable devices help monitor vital signs in real time, and medical records are now stored digitally for easier access and improved coordination between professionals. Advanced imaging machines, robotic surgeries, and AI-assisted diagnostics are contributing to faster and more accurate treatments. These improvements not only save lives but also enhance the overall patient experience.

The transportation industry has embraced technology through innovations like GPS systems, ride-sharing apps, and electric vehicles. Navigation has become simpler and more reliable, while smart traffic systems are helping to manage congestion and reduce accidents. The development of autonomous vehicles, though still in early stages, promises to change the way people and goods move around the world. These changes are helping cities become more efficient and environmentally friendly.

Technology’s impact on entertainment is equally profound. Streaming services have replaced traditional television for many viewers, offering on-demand content without the need for physical media. Video games now feature stunning graphics and immersive online experiences, and virtual reality is taking interactive entertainment to a whole new level. Social media platforms have become major sources of news, trends, and entertainment content, allowing users to share and consume media instantly.
